Transaction 128a26caeb59f7c02c142f090eb7fc3305def438b33d8fb093e66e4804279e09
1 Input
2 Outputs
- 128a26caeb59f7c02c142f090eb7fc3305def438b33d8fb093e66e4804279e09:0
- 128a26caeb59f7c02c142f090eb7fc3305def438b33d8fb093e66e4804279e09:1
value 152818
address 1HE6CDLB7dSTqPS8FM2z7bELn9S6rdWymH
value 752940
address 35DbYM7FrDu8t1cNuVxK2LFtP1iuecgMum